The provisions of §915-6 shall not apply to any of the following:

(a) To police, peace officers or person in the military service in the discharge of their duties and using reasonable care; (Ord. 1828, § 2, 4/19/1988)

(b) To persons using firearms in necessary self-defense; (Ord. 1828, § 2, 4/19/1988)

(c) To the discharging or firing of firearms at a legal firing, shooting or target range; (Ord. 1828, § 2, 4/19/1988)

(d) To the discharging or firing of fireworks not otherwise proscribed by law; (Ord. 1828, § 2, 4/19/1988)

(e) To persons who have obtained prior authorization pursuant to a resolution of the Board of Supervisors. (Ord. 1828, § 2, 4/19/1988)
